Rooted is thrilled to welcome Ann Foran as the new Chair of our Board of Directors. Ann has served on the Board of Directors since 2022 with constancy and care.
We are deeply grateful to J.P. Collins, our outgoing Board Chair for his incredible dedication to Rooted. He has left a lasting mark on our team, and our community.
Both Ann and J.P. have contributed greatly to Rooted’s growth, strategic directions, and collective impact over the past several years. Here are some of their reflections on the organization’s evolution and future prospects as they pass the leadership torch.
Reflections from J.P., outgoing Board Chair:
As I reflect on my time as Board Chair of Rooted, I am most proud of helping strengthen the organization’s foundation during a period of growth and increasing community need.
One of the accomplishments I value most is working alongside a dedicated Board and strong staff leadership team that advanced Rooted’s mission of providing affordable housing to individuals and families, and expanding beyond Dartmouth to Cole Harbour, Spryfield and Truro.
Together, we enhanced governance practices, strengthened strategic planning, and ensured the organization remained focused on long-term sustainability.
Ultimately, my greatest source of pride is not any single project or decision, but rather the collective impact achieved through teamwork. Knowing that our efforts have helped create safe, affordable housing and improved quality of life for members of our community is incredibly rewarding.
What excites me most about passing the Board Chair torch to Ann Foran is knowing that Rooted will continue to be led by someone who is deeply committed to our mission. Throughout Ann’s time on the board, she has demonstrated thoughtful leadership, sound judgement, and a genuine passion for addressing the affordable housing challenges facing Nova Scotians today.
As I step aside from the Chair role, I do so with great confidence that Rooted is in capable hands.
